在服务器上所做的更改不会在实时网站上执行?ASP.NET C#

在服务器上所做的更改不会在实时网站上执行?ASP.NET C#,c#,asp.net,sql-server,C#,Asp.net,Sql Server,我已经购买了托管并发布了我的ASP.NET网站,它在7-8个月内运行良好,我更改了它,但现在,在发布代码后,当我在文件管理器中更新托管端时,更改不会反映在live server上,即使我检查了托管文件,文件更改也不会反映在live网页上的更改 此外,我已经从web.config中删除了连接字符串,并更新了web配置,但即使我从web.config中删除了连接字符串,网站也运行良好。它是这样连接的:(:(如何可能,请帮助我,我正在使用PLESK面板。连接字符串仅用于存储数据库的连接相关信息,您也可

我已经购买了托管并发布了我的ASP.NET网站,它在7-8个月内运行良好,我更改了它,但现在,在发布代码后,当我在文件管理器中更新托管端时,更改不会反映在live server上,即使我检查了托管文件,文件更改也不会反映在live网页上的更改


此外,我已经从web.config中删除了连接字符串,并更新了web配置,但即使我从web.config中删除了连接字符串,网站也运行良好。它是这样连接的:(:(如何可能,请帮助我,我正在使用
PLESK
面板。

连接字符串仅用于存储数据库的连接相关信息,您也可以在页面级别定义它,如果不使用数据库,也可以不定义。请解释,您问什么?显然我正在使用
数据库
,这就是我使用连接字符串的原因。)在所有页面上,我都从web.config获得了
数据库
连接信息。我只是说,即使我删除了web.config,也不会影响实时应用程序。这就是为什么更改没有反映出来。从webconfig删除连接字符串后,应该会显示数据库的错误,但这不是这个问题所需要的更清晰,请查看您是否需要任何清晰,请询问我会让您知道,我已经用简单的话提供了信息,请删除整个应用程序并让我们知道它是否继续工作。如果是,则被删除的应用程序不是运行live site的应用程序。Iis不会将应用程序缓存在其他位置并从中运行它们但可能有什么东西阻止了它意识到代码已经发生了变化,需要重新编译